为了满足在使用过程中,用户对软件提出的新功能要求,需要修改或者再开发软件,以扩充软件性能、改进加工效率、提高软件的可维护性的是
为了满足在使用过程中,用户对软件提出的新功能要求,需要修改或者再开发软件,以扩充软件性能、改进加工效率、提高软件的可维护性的是
A、改正性维护
B、适应性维护
C、完善性维护
D、预防性维护
【正确答案】:C
【题目解析】:完善性维护。在系统的使用过程中,用户往往要求扩充原有系统的功能,增加一些在软件需求规范书中没有规定的功能与性能特征,以及对处理效率和编写程序的改进。例如,有时可将几个小程序合并成一个单一的运行良好的程序,从而提高处理效率;增加数据输出的图形方式;增加联机在线帮助功能;调整用户界面等。尽管这些要求在原来系统开发的需求规格说明书中并没有,但用户要求在原有系统基础上进一步改善和提高;并且随着用户对系统的使用和熟悉,这种要求可能不断提出。为了满足这些要求而进行的系统维护工作就是完善性维护。
Top